I had to get used to it for a moment, but baking is the trend with which you can create a vavavoom flawless skin without any bags, spots, or wrinkles in sight. And I think we all have flapping ears when it comes to the perfect skin. What you do is mainly work with loose powder, which you use over your base makeup and with which you actually lift or hide everything. Especially under the eyes, it works very well, because you actually apply so many layers that there are really no bags left to be seen. With strobing, you enthusiastically get to work with highlighters. The points you want to bring forward are accentuated even more, making your cheekbones, nose bridge, and cupid's bow stand out more. You understand that this can also go down in a Kardashian way. So not with just one simple highlighter, no, preferably with ten different kinds.
This is actually not a trend that is very new because it has been around for years, but it is something that has been completely revived since Mrs. Kardashian posted a photo of herself online with multiple colors of face mask on. It makes perfect sense, because each mask has a different function, and each zone on your face has a different need. Multi-masking solves that problem and ensures an ‘optimal mask experience.’.
